Crypto Mining Becomes Cartels’ New Weapon for Laundering Illicit Funds

TLDR: Mexican police seized 300 GPUs and 80 medium-voltage terminals at a hidden crypto mining site in Puebla.  Illicit crypto transactions worldwide surged past $154 billion in 2025, more than double 2024’s total.
